We have some great news regarding the story of homeless teen Fred Barley who biked over six hours and slept in a tent to register for college classes.

As we told you, the legitimacy of Fred’s claims was called into question by Casey Blaney — the woman who initially started a GoFundMe campaign after being touched by Fred’s story. Because of Casey’s ‘sudden’ doubts after Fred refused to agree to handle the money in a way she saw fit, GoFundMe held the $184,000 raised on Fred’s behalf pending an investigation.

We’re happy to report that their dispute has been resolved and Fred will be in control of ALL of the money earned on his behalf..

‘So I have some great news for everyone that has been following the story,’ Fred wrote on Facebook.

‘I will be allowed to put [the funds] into a trust that covers both living expenses and help with my tuition. 

He hinted that Mrs. Blaney is distancing herself from the situation — which we’d assume is because of the negative attention she received after making her ‘doubts’ known.

‘Mrs. Blaney would like to turn over everything to her lawyer, and does not want anything to do with the trust account any longer. Together , my attorney and her attorney are working cooperatively to ensure that all assets donated go strictly to me and in a trust that I agree with,’ Fred added.
